Sharjah police said the fire, which blazed for five hours, caused serious damage in Industrial Zone 13.
Two people were killed in the fire that destroyed three factories manufacturing lubricants, glass and paper in the emirate of Sharjah, and two others had died later in hospital, WAM said.
Seven cars were also destroyed in the blaze that began on Monday evening.
Sharjah police said the fire, which blazed for five hours, caused serious damage in Industrial Zone 13, destroying 10 storage tanks carrying 12,000-15,000 gallons of lubricants, it added.
Several fires have broken out in the UAE in recent months, including a major blaze at Sharjah's main cargo port and another at the busy Jebel Ali port in the Gulf trade and tourism hub of Dubai.
